Emergency Job

A casserole of sausage nnd baked beans in a good emer- gency job that is hearty and satisfying. Mix thoroughly one

bait:d beans each

and tomato soup: pour into casse- role. Dot 10 whole cloves through the mixture; lay 1 lb. pork sausages on top, and bake in hot oven until sausages are done. The entire process can be speeded further by warming the beans and soup mixture on top of the stove, and parbolling the musages before putting all the ingredients into the casserole for 10 min. of baking.

Heavy Fabric

When working on heavy fab- rles, use brown paper strips under the edges. To handle French seams, used on sheer fabrics, first

press as stitched, and then press seam open with point of Iron, using a press cloth because this seam is on the right side of the fabric. Then trim sram · narrower than seam will be. Most French seams are less than 1⁄4- Inch wide. Turn back sharply on first stitching: press. Then stlich and press as you stitched.

finished Anished

Finish by pressing on the right ide, using press cloth on fabrics that may show shine.

BY MARION CLYDE MɗCARROLL

VERY

busy modern

Eman wants to spend

just a few hours on the chores of housekeeping as she can possibly get away. with. There are far too,] many outside calls on her time, and far too many in- teresting things to do them days, for her to be satisfied to devote the major part of every day to vacuuming and dusting, washing and. froning, polishing floors, getting meals and all the rest of it.

The same thing applies to her. husband, Much as he may en- joy pouttering around the house doing odd jobs of this and that, he doesn't want to put in 100 many hours at it every week. He wants plenty of time left to spend at his community In- terests, his sports, and his hobbies

That's why so many people want their homes to be just as compact

convenient possible, so that there won't be too much to do around the house, and so thai what there is to do can be done easily and expeditiously.

That's why, too, many couple would like the type of house pletured here, which bas all the comfort and convenience

་་

of # five-room house, plus laundry and garage, in modest amount of space. Many's the clever little trick that has been used to give an effect of. spaciousness, tricks which, could be incorporated in other

new homes with equally good re- sult.

From "A Home of Your Own**

TWO BEDROOMS, EACH AT a corner so that they have the luxury of cross-ventiliation, make this an ideal litile home for a couple with one child.

TO GIVE A FEELING OF GREATER SPACIOUSNESS than its dimensions actually provide,

the celling of the living room follows the slope of the roof. The dining area is tucked away In a cozy corner, adjacent to the kitchen.
